Procedure
Proceed as follows to calculate the current load of the DC link busbars:
1. Add the DC link currents I
are listed in the technical data of the Motor Modules.
2. Check whether the continuous current-carrying capacity of the DC link busbars is exceeded.
– The maximum current-carrying capacity of the DC link busbars differ for the various
For the planned configuration, if the current load to be assumed exceeds the continuous
current-carrying capacity of the DC link busbars, then the following solution is available to
configure the drive line-up:
• Center infeed: Configuration with infeed at the center and the Motor Modules and DC link
components mounted to the left and right

The continuous current-carrying capacity specified here applies to an ambient temperature of
up to 40 °C. From
40 °C to 55 °C, the continuous current-carrying capacity is reduced by 2.67 % per °C.
